Pinellas Youth Symphony Chamber Ensembles

The Pinellas Youth Symphony Chamber Ensembles are composed of advanced level string, brass, woodwind, and percussion students, who enjoy the experience of working together in small groups to learn and perform ensemble music. PYS Chamber Ensembles meet weekly on Sunday afternoons at Ruth Eckerd Hall and rehearse under the direction of the PYS artistic staff. 

The ensembles perform in a variety of settings throughout the season. From time to time chamber ensembles are invited to perform at community/charity functions and on occasion prior to concerts and programs in local halls. Each season PYS chamber ensembles play in a December holiday chamber concert, a March spring concert, and an end-of-the-year Finale Chamber Concert.

In order to participate in a chamber ensemble, a student must be a member of the PYS, the senior level orchestra. Ensemble rehearsals are scheduled on Sundays to allow students time to practice with their chamber groups prior to participating in the 5pm PYS rehearsals. Placement in a chamber ensemble is determined by audition as well as appropriate instrumentation to warrant forming a group.

Ensemble members must be committed to the group; students and parent(s) are required to sign a letter of commitment before becoming a member of an ensemble. Reference copies of the letter of commitment and chamber ensemble policies are described in the PYS Handbook. There is a tuition fee charged over and above the orchestra fee  for a student to participate in a chamber ensemble.
